Cost of Living: Winder, GA vs Edinburg, TX

Housing

The housing market plays a significant role in determining the cost of living.

Metric Winder Edinburg
Housing Index 90.0 85.0
Median Home Price $299,000 $238,000
Average Rent (2 BR Apartment) $1200 $1200
Average Rent (2 BR House) $1280 $1280

Housing Comparison: Winder vs Edinburg

  • In Winder, the median home price is higher at $299,000, while in Edinburg it is $238,000.
  • The rent for a two-bedroom apartment is equal in both Winder and Edinburg at $1,200.

Utilities

The cost of utilities such as electricity, natural gas, and other services can significantly impact the overall cost of living.

Metric Winder Edinburg
Electricity Price $15.53 $14.47
Natural Gas Price $27.53 $26.29
Other Utilities $250 $200

Utilities Comparison: Winder vs Edinburg

  • Electricity costs are higher in Winder at $15.53 per kWh, compared to $14.47 in Edinburg.
  • Natural gas is more expensive in Winder at $27.53 per unit, while it is cheaper at $26.29 in Edinburg.
  • Other utility costs are higher in Winder at an average of $250, compared to Edinburg with $200.
